Baby New Potatoes With Creamy Parmesan Sauce

ingredients
- 18 small new potatoes, unpeeled and cut in half
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 2 tablespoons flour
- 1 cup milk
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1⁄8 teaspoon ground nutmeg
- 1⁄3 cup grated parmesan cheese
directions
- Cover potatoes with water, bring to a boil, lower heat, cover and simmer until tender, about 8 minutes.
- Drain and cover to keep warm.
- In saucepan over medium high heat, melt butter, whisk in flour, then milk, stirring constantly until thick.
- Season sauce with salt, black pepper and nutmeg.
- Stir in cheese.
- Pour sauce over potatoes and stir to coat.
